Output e82a3aca89afb5c6940edafefe10bb24d0694e653e82f0dfb0a8c94cee0e70bc:1

value
62538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c18cd967bd62077dfa0f5076c4b3895a3cbca8e OP_EQUAL
address
3QfyvEUF7HhFqoYra7EyUVXfCgPf8R1sNq
transaction
e82a3aca89afb5c6940edafefe10bb24d0694e653e82f0dfb0a8c94cee0e70bc
spent
true